Transaction 95d745abac16dccf86212d6bf8aca0a8eb783ee6ca58e56c8592cc6a931a57fc

22 Input
2 Outputs
  • 95d745abac16dccf86212d6bf8aca0a8eb783ee6ca58e56c8592cc6a931a57fc:0
  • value  230667443
    address  3GNkVvFPNqyUPk6DsZncDXCKED2KSq2diL
  • 95d745abac16dccf86212d6bf8aca0a8eb783ee6ca58e56c8592cc6a931a57fc:1
  • value  1509735
    address  3D5AgFvMJ4vReA12cg4bqBfJe1GUyuYfBu